Ingredients
- mushrooms, preferably shitakes and wood ear
- thinly sliced shallots
- chopped green beans
- stock, preferably chicken
- thinly sliced chicken
- sesame seed
- cognac (or chinese rice wine)
- chopped garlic
- fermented bean paste (follow link for substitutions)
- fish sauce (optional)
- shoyu
Directions
If you are using dried mushrooms, soak them. Slice the mushrooms.
Heat oil until very hot and add green beans and shallots. Stir fry until shallots are brown.
Add cognac and stir until alcohol cooks off. Add the sesame seeds and mushrooms, and a little chicken stock, some liquid from soaking the mushrooms (just a little, don't make it soupy), and cover. Cook until the green beans are tender.
Add garlic, bean paste, fish sauce (if using) and shoyu. Cook off the liquid until it glazes the ingredients. Serve with rice.
